Job Description
Introduction
The Middle East Financial Institutions Group (FIG) Payments Team is a strategic sales and relationship management focused group that is responsible for owning and managing relationships with FI (Financial Institution) and Correspondent Banking located in the Middle East. The team works to effectively deliver the firm's Payments products (treasury services, liquidity, working capital & trade, transactional Foreign Exchange (FX), etc.) to our client base. The client base requirements are significantly changing and so is the global landscape for payments.
Job summary
As a Vice President in the FIG Sales Manager role, you will be responsible for covering Correspondent Banking Clients with Payments. Your role as a Sales Executive will involve maintaining and expanding the team's portfolio in accordance with business plans. This will be achieved through the sale of relevant treasury products to our target Correspondent Banking Clients. You will also have the opportunity to collaborate and form partnerships across J.P. Morgan to enhance product and service delivery. Furthermore, you will be tasked with developing, maintaining, and enhancing relationships with our clients
Job responsibilities
  • Achieve new business goals, including the annual sales plan by identifying opportunities with existing clients and prospects, developing the approach/calling plans and execute
  • Build and maintain a pipeline of potential new business wins, tracking progress throughout the sales process.
  • Maximize client profitability through effective pricing, product extensions, and cross-selling opportunities
  • Partner with Payments Executives to execute sales strategies and expand market share.
  • Conduct financial and market analysis to support proposals and team projects.
  • Manage client onboarding processes, including compliance reviews and KYC/AML responsibilities
  • Prepare client account plans, briefing memos, and portfolio management reports.
  • Implement ongoing client strategies and coordinate cross-sell opportunities across the bank
  • Raise and escalate business issues related to risk, legal, and compliance.
